An inaugural group meeting at The Plough Inn, High Street, Long Wittenham, OX14 4QB, on Tuesday 10th May from 19:30 onwards. All welcome, whether local or just passing through.
We will have the Dining Room to ourselves, booked from 19:30 - 21:30. The pub will be open beforehand and serving meals and the usual refreshments. I suggest you contact the pub directly to let them know you're coming if you intend to eat - 01865 407738.
OWBAG was formed in February 2020, just in time for the pandemic. Now that situation is easing, we hope we can take the opportunity to move the group forward.
Prior to that a few S4 modellers in the area had been meeting in each others' homes for operating sessions, working parties or just a general chat. We hope to get back to those eventually but, for now, we feel that a meeting room scenario is more appropriate.
